Which method is used to objectively assess refractive error?

Retinoscopy is the method used to objectively assess refractive error because it relies on the observation of how light reflects off the retina. During the retinoscopy procedure, an examiner shines a light into the patient’s eye and observes the movement of the light reflex on the retina. This reflex provides vital information about the refractive status of the eye without requiring the patient to provide feedback about their vision, thus allowing for an objective measurement.

In contrast, subjective testing relies on the patient’s ability to communicate their visual experience, which can introduce personal bias and variability. Self-reported assessments are even less objective, as they depend entirely on the patient's own descriptions of their vision, which can be influenced by numerous factors such as understanding and mood. Visual field testing assesses the range of vision rather than refractive error, making it unsuitable for this specific assessment. Therefore, retinoscopy stands out as the objective and reliable method for determining refractive errors in patients.
